Service Quality of Commuter Electric Train During the Covid-19 Pandemic in Indonesia
This study aims to analyze and evaluate the quality of commuter electric train services in the Jabodetabek area
(Jakarta and its satellite cities), Indonesia from 2019 to 2021, where since the Covid-19 pandemic. The research method
used is the Importance Performance Analysis (IPA). It is also supported by validity and reliability testing as well as different
expectations and perceptions tests and Cartesian diagrams. Based on the analysis and discussion, it can be concluded that
the perception of respondents of the Jabodetabek commuter electric train passengers is still in good category, namely 80.26
percent in the comparison between passengers expectation and service performance, but there are still several service items
that need improvement because they are in quadrant A. Based on the IPA analysis, it was found that the passenger's
expectation on the train service has not been delivered optimally, as evidenced by the gap between performance and
expectations. However, there are as many 30 service instruments that are in quadrant B, this means that the performance
of service instruments is in line with expectations. To maintain positive perception of passengers on the Jabodetabek
commuter electric train service, it is necessary to make some improvements in the station operator, especially on service
instruments in quadrant A while still maintaining performance achievements in quadrant B.
